Default Shaker 500 pinout and wire colors

Hey all. I've found several sources for the pinout of the Shaker 500 and few sources for the wire colors. Also, I've seen that some people have installed a line to RCA converter in the back speaker outputs...

So, here's what I'm finding - and this is open for criticism/correction...

And I know that there are other posts on this, but this adds a little new somethin' somethin'...

Use the J4 output from the stereo to tap into for the new sub input as it is low passed and already a preamp signal that goes to the OEM amps and then to the door subs.

It seems that signal that goes to the rear speakers may go through a high pass filter, but I've seen only one reference to this. If this is the case, then the signal feeding the new sub amp/subs won't be, um, fulfilling At any rate, when tapping a signal after the amplifier generally the speaker output is cut. If it can be avoided, then that's what I'd do.

Hey Revel, I installed an Audio Control LC2I and a JL 500/1 amp and a 12" last night after tapping right off the back deck (quarter) speakers and the thing sounds amazing. This particular ALOC offers roll off cancelling and is also a line driver for full pass and low pass output. It has only been on the street several months but if you can get a hold of one it will help you tremendously in producing quailty sound from the Shaker 500. It cost me $90 bucks on Crutchfield and it was worth 10 times that when it comes to ease of install and sound quality. Thought I'd throw that out there...
